Broncos on the field

Seniors honored with names painted below mascot

RITZVILLE - Parents of recent Lind Ritzville graduates honored 2020 graduates by painting their names on the high school football field, along with a carefully-applied likeness of the Bronco mascot.

Work began at 10 a.m., with pre-work planning at 9 a.m. The project wasn't finished until 1 p.m., with cheers going up when the last name was applied. Graduates from Lind-Ritzville, Sprague, Kahlotus and Washtucna are all included.

The painting isn't anymore permanent than a sand mandala, but cultivated out of community spirit.

Graduates are invited to photograph their names on the field before the lawn mower takes them away.
